That's the message after a meeting of local reps, TDs and MEPs.
Offaly councillors are welcoming "almost unanimous political support" for the county to receive the majority of Just Transition funds.
The European Just Transition Fund is worth €77m and could be doubled with matched funding from the Irish government.
It comes as council members met MEPs and local TDs, urging them to prioritise Offaly for European funding as the county with the greatest loss of jobs from the closure of peat-burning electricity plants.
